Frank Albert Fetter (1863-1949) a été le premier représentant de l'École autrichienne aux USA.
Ami de Böhm-Bawerk et de Wieser il s'est opposé à Marshall et à son école vers 1902.
Il a d'abord élaboré une théorie de la distribution unifiée et consistante expliquant les relations entre le capital, les intérêts et la rente. Il a ensuite travaillé sur le monopole dans les années 30.
Il est considéré par Murray Rothbard comme le premier économiste ayant expliqué les taux d'intérêt exclusivement par la préférence temporelle.
